The ideal spot for a prayer plant will receive medium to bright indirect light. Calathea can handle low light, but increased light can help maintain the vivid colors and patterns on the foliage. Direct sunlight can be damaging and may cause colors to fade. See more Calathea plants have high water requirements. Thoroughly water these indoor plants when the top inch of the soil is dry. Calathea … See more Potting soil that is rich in nutrients and organic matter, but still has the ability to drain well is the perfect growing medium for all calathea. Most … See more High humidity is a must-have for calathea. The leaves may begin to curl or the edges will turn brown and dry out if they do not receive enough humidity. Calathea indoor plants do well in a … See more As tropical plants, calathea like warmer temperatures. Average room temperature above 65°F is fine, but these indoor plants won't mind if it gets warmer and the temperature creeps closer to 85°F.
